Output 2694cd1be90c7068f137044d3aa39fffd74c3de011d1a1db97158353b05c8880:16

value
68014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0ead881792527ac6468a9c6728f38e021da792 OP_EQUAL
address
3P2bdGUAvG6MFrjYgtRBWEuPQn3Dh1oLtd
transaction
2694cd1be90c7068f137044d3aa39fffd74c3de011d1a1db97158353b05c8880
spent
true